Roblox as a Case Study: The Rise of User-Generated Content and Virtual Assets
Roblox, launched in 2006, has positioned itself as a premier platform for user-generated games and virtual economies. With over 200 million active monthly users as of 2023, the platform enables creators to monetize their content through in-game sales, virtual items, and game passes. This democratization of content creation has driven a lucrative economy, estimated to be worth billions globally.
